Title: Pugilist, Gene Tunney and politician, Anton J. Cermak, at Speedway Hospital with man who is sitting in a wheelchair in a room Description: Portrait of pugilist Gene Tunney shaking hands with an unidentified man who is sitting in a wheelchair in a room at Speedway Hospital in or near Chicago, Illinois. Two other unidentified men are sitting in wheelchairs in the foreground, and two nurses and a group of men are standing in the background. Politician Anton J. Cermak, Mayor of Chicago from 1931-1933, is standing to Tunney's right, leaning on a wheelchair on the left side of the image. Date Depicted: 1928 Creator: Chicago Daily News, Inc.
